Sat 769504715192214

decimal
153900.4715192214
degree
0°153900′684″4715192214‴
percentile
36.64308171612712%
name
ikagexcqppb
cycle
0
epoch
0
period
76
block
153900
offset
4715192214
timestamp
rarity
common